Year 4 team from St Michael’s primary school in Bishop’s Stortford wins Hertfordshire School Games Tri Golf County Finals
A team from St Michael’s C of E VA Primary School in Bishop’s Stortford were victorious at the Hertfordshire School Games Tri Golf County Finals.
The side, featuring 10 Year 4 pupils from the Apton Road school, showcased their putting and chipping skills over eight games.
And they amassed the most points overall to be crowned county champions.
Representing St Michael’s, who had won the Stortford tournament in the autumn to qualify for the finals, were Anna, Archie, Charlie, Evie, Hugo, James, Karina, Noah, Seb and Violet.
“The team were great ambassadors for the school as they showed teamwork, sportsmanship, accuracy, agility and friendship throughout the whole morning,” said a school spokesperson. “They should be so proud of their achievements.
“To be a county champion at such a young age is very special and this experience has inspired the team to explore further opportunities to play the sport of golf.”
